Common Ford Engine Codes
While there are hundreds of possible engine codes, some are more common in Ford vehicles than others. Here are a few of the most common Ford engine codes:
P0171
The P0171 code indicates that your car's engine is running too lean, meaning that there is too much air and not enough fuel in the fuel-air mixture. This can be caused by a variety of issues, including a vacuum leak or a faulty oxygen sensor.
P0420
The P0420 code indicates a problem with your car's catalytic converter. This could be due to a faulty converter, a damaged oxygen sensor, or another issue with your vehicle's emissions system.
P0300
The P0300 code indicates that there is a random misfire in your car's engine. This could be caused by a variety of issues, including a faulty spark plug or ignition coil.
Tips for Interpreting Engine Codes
When interpreting your Ford's engine codes, it's important to keep a few tips in mind:
Check for Multiple Codes
If you see multiple engine codes, don't assume that they are unrelated. Often, multiple codes can indicate a single underlying issue that is affecting multiple systems in your vehicle.
Consult Your Owner's Manual
Your owner's manual should have a list of common engine codes and their meanings. Consult this list to help you interpret your car's engine codes.
Don't Ignore Engine Codes
Even if your car seems to be running fine, it's important to address engine codes as soon as possible. Ignoring these codes could lead to more serious issues down the line.
